WebJan 1, 2016 · Situated at the heart of the Brecon Beacons National Park and with easy access to the A470, Pen Y Fan is the highest point in South Wales and Southern Britain standing at 886m or 2,907ft. However did you know it’s only the 21st highest in Wales. Due to it’s closeness to the A470 it is probably the most climbed peak in South Wales. The Fforest Fawr UNESCO Global Geopark is located in South Wales, UK, and covers the western half of the Brecon Beacons National Park. Designated a UNESCO Global Geopark in 2015, it was the first in Wales and is one of …
